> > > All four were allocated early in the bootup, and are the only leaks reported in 
> > > my system. I have not yet tested to see if they are false.
> > 
> > This looks to me like a real leak, possibly introduced by commit
> > 6b772e8f9 (ACPI: Update PNPID match handling for notify). The
> > acpi_scan_init_hotplug() function calls acpi_set_pnp_ids() which
> > allocates pnp.unique_id (kstrdup()) but for some reason it fails and
> > does not set pnp.type.hardware_id. The return does not call
> > acpi_free_pnp_ids() which would be responsible for such freeing.
> 
> I agree with your analysis.  It appears that this ACPI device object has
> _UID but not _HID.  ACPI spec defines that _UID is a unique ID among a
> same _HID.  So, it is odd to have _UID without _HID.  But, nonetheless,
> this case needs to be handled as such systems exist.
